Stylish Storage for Kitchens The kitchen is not only a place for culinary creations but also a space that requires efficient storage solutions. By adding stylish storage options, you can elevate the functionality and design of your kitchen. Utilizing Kitchen Wall Space When it comes to kitchen storage, walls are an often-underutilized resource. Install open shelves on empty walls to display your beautiful dishware or store frequently used items within easy reach. Magnetic strips can be mounted on the wall to keep knives or spice jars organized and accessible. Hanging racks or hooks can be used to store pots, pans, or even coffee mugs. By maximizing kitchen wall space, you can keep your countertops clutter-free and add a touch of charm to your culinary haven. Using Cabinets for Decorative Storage Kitchen cabinets are essential for storing and organizing your cookware, utensils, and food items. However, they can also be used to enhance the overall aesthetic of your kitchen. Consider glass-front cabinets or open shelving to display your favorite dishes or unique kitchenware. Add under-cabinet lighting to highlight your beautiful collection of glassware or create a warm ambiance. The key is to strike a balance between functionality and decorative appeal, transforming your kitchen cabinets into both storage solutions and focal points. Creative Kitchen Storage Solutions Sometimes, the most effective kitchen storage solutions are those that think outside the box. Find creative ways to utilize existing spaces, such as installing pull-out spice racks between cabinets or using vertical dividers to organize cutting boards and baking sheets. Hang a pegboard on an empty wall to store pots, pans, and utensils, turning them into a decorative feature. Experiment with different storage containers, such as glass jars or colorful canisters, to add a pop of color and style. By embracing creativity in your kitchen storage, you can create a space that is both functional and visually appealing. Bathroom Storage and Decor Ideas The bathroom is a space where functionality is key, but that doesnҴ mean it has to lack style. By incorporating decorative storage solutions, you can keep your bathroom clutter-free while creating a relaxing and visually appealing environment. Adding Storage in Small Bathrooms Small bathrooms often require creative solutions to maximize storage space. Install shelves or wall-mounted cabinets above the toilet to provide extra storage for toiletries, towels, or even decorative items. Utilize the space under the sink with stackable bins or baskets to keep cleaning supplies or beauty products organized. Hang towel racks or hooks on the back of the door to save space while ensuring towels are easily accessible. With the right storage solutions, even the smallest bathroom can feel organized and stylish. Utilizing Bathroom Wall Space for Storage Just like in other rooms, walls in the bathroom offer valuable storage opportunities. Consider installing open shelves or floating shelves to store and display your most frequently used items, such as towels or toiletries. Add wall-mounted cabinets to store medications or personal care products out of reach from children. Use wall-mounted organizers or pegboards with hooks to keep brushes, hairdryers, and other styling tools neatly hung. By leveraging bathroom wall space for storage, you can create a functional and visually appealing space. Decorative Solutions for Bathroom Clutter Bathrooms often accumulate various items, from towels to toiletries to cleaning supplies. However, that doesnҴ mean they have to be an eyesore. Incorporate decorative storage baskets or bins to house extra towels or toilet paper while adding texture and style. Purchase attractive dispensers or containers for soaps, lotions, and other beauty products to create a cohesive and visually pleasing display. By investing in decorative storage solutions, you can turn bathroom clutter into stylish decor elements that enhance the overall ambiance of your space.
